|
EARNINGS PER SHARE (Tables)
|6 Months Ended
Jun. 30, 2025
|Earnings Per Share [Abstract]
|Summary of Computation of Basic and Diluted Earnings Per Share from Continuing Operations
|
The following table sets forth the computation of basic and diluted earnings per share for the three and six months ended June 30, 2025 and 2024 (in thousands, except per share data):
(1)A total of 13.6 million shares that were issued as consideration in connection with the Transaction are included for the three and six months ended June 30, 2025. Refer to Note 3, Business Combinations for more detail.
(2)A total of 63 thousand and 79 thousand shares of stock-based awards were excluded from the calculation of diluted earnings per share for the three and six months ended June 30, 2025, as their effect would be anti-dilutive. A total of 9 thousand and 96 thousand shares of stock-based awards were excluded from the calculation of diluted earnings per share for the three and six months ended June 30, 2024,as their effect would be anti-dilutive.
(3)Contingent shares represent additional shares to be issued for purchase price earned by former owners of businesses acquired by us once future conditions have been met.
(4)The denominator used in calculating diluted earnings per share did not include 239 thousand and 254 thousand PSUs for both the three and six months ended June 30, 2025, and 2024, respectively. The performance conditions associated with these PSUs were not met and consequently none of these PSUs were considered as issuable for the three and six months ended June 30, 2025 and 2024.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Tabular disclosure of an entity's basic and diluted earnings per share calculations, including a reconciliation of numerators and denominators of the basic and diluted per-share computations for income from continuing operations.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ef